    HOUSE OF LOST SOULS is part of a four-part movie series made for Italian television under the umbrella title House of Doom. Legendary Italian horror maestros Umberto Lenzi and Lucio Fulci each contributed two films for the series: Lenzi made HOUSE OF LOST SOULS and HOUSE OF WITCHCRAFT while Fulci offered HOUSE OF CLOCKS and SWEET HOUSE OF HORRORS. Lenzi's first contribution to the series centres on a group of young geologists who spend the night in an abandoned hotel haunted by the previous landlord's murders of his family and all the hotel's guests. The bloody past come back to life with eerie occurrences like ghostly cries of pain the appearance of corpses and tarantulas and blood dripping from the ceiling. Soon the murders begin anew as the geologists are killed in bizarre and horrific ways including one unlucky fellow who loses his head in a washing machine. Full of extreme gore and graphic bloodletting HOUSE OF LOST SOULS reaffirms Lenzi's position as one of the kings of splatter films.

    A group of archaelogists headed by Donald Pleasance have entered the secret catacombs which have been sealed for centuries. In their ignorance and quest for the unknown the archaeologists have broken the seal to the gates of hell unleashing a terrible evil not seen on the face of the earth for nineteen thousand years. The heart of the evil lies in an unexplored catacomb into which the archaeologists lower a computerised camera. The air odour and silence over in a menacing atmosphere as the camera scans the darkness revelling a centuries old tomb. Donald Pleasance interprets the inscriptions of the tomb and realises the true horror of his find. He has a evoked an evil so terrifying that it could destroy mankind as we know it.
